Name: Snowflake
Sex: female
Age at onset: about 3 years of age
Medical history: no problems noted
General history: standard good care, purchased at about 6 months of age.
Diet: fresh guinea pig pellets, fresh vegetables and grass daily, high quality grass hay available 24/7
Signs of illness:
- PMSy behavior
- chasing and mounting other female guinea pigs
- later, hair loss at sides of abdomen
Veterinary diagnosis: ovarian cysts
Treatment: spay
Results of Treatment: Hair grew back, aggressive hormonal behavior abated.
